Abstract
In this paper, we address the problem of 3D mesh orientation applied to archaeological fragments coming from a Gothic spire. Initially, these fragments are handled leading to their deterioration while the accuracy of measures (distances, molding shape,. . . ) is not always relevant. To facilitate their study, a 3D acquisition process is applied on these fragments to work on their virtual representations and computerised tools can be proposed. One of them consists in finding the orientation of a 3D mesh. Unfortunately, existing methods provide unexpected results. This is mainly due to the presence of ornamentations we can assimilate to outliers. Therefore, we propose a new method based on the identification of significant areas on the 3D mesh and on the determination of their associated orientation by considering differential parameters. Then, a voting method is performed to identify the orientation appearing the most frequently. Applied on the fragments, we obtain successful results allowing to go further in their analysis.
